Problems solved by technology

However, the flue gas coming from the upstream boiler is very hot.
However, flue gas flow rate can sometimes become a problem during start-up, shut-down and other low load conditions.
Below certain minimum operational levels, poor acid gas removal efficiency is a direct result of low load operation, and low load operation is inevitable during unit startups and shutdowns, or during power plant cycling.
With the advent of new air pollution control regulations that do not permit any periods of non-compliance, even during boiler start-up and shutdown, taking the AQC System offline at low load is no longer an option.
Any excursion of high acid gas emissions rates can result in the plant owner being in violation of laws punishable by fines and worse if the plant is a chronic offender.
If the flue gas temperature entering the SDA, TR or CFB is too low, insufficient water or lime slurry injection occurs, resulting in poor acid gas removal efficiency.
Use of traditional FGR makes this issue worse as the cleaned flue gas used for gas recirculation is much cooler than the gases entering the scrubber system from the boiler or other source and, by itself, is much cooler than is allowable for proper scrubber operation.
Even with an FGR system it is possible to experience “excursion” issues, e.g., acid gas emissions leaving the scrubber system at values much higher than the allowable levels.
Thus, for any traditional FGR system it is not possible for a dry scrubber of any type to receive flue gas from the boiler or other source and to scrub it as required without an excursion unless the scrubber has first been brought up to minimum flow and temperature, and lime and water have been added to the system.

[0017]The present invention is a method and system for automated control of the inlet temperature of a dry or semi-dry scrubber, either circulating fluidized bed (CFB) scrubber, Transport Reactor (TR) or spray dryer absorber (SDA) scrubber. In all cases the scrubber is incorporated in an Air Quality Control System (AQCS) additionally incorporating flue gas recirculation FGR for reducing particulates, SOx, and other acid gas emissions and stack opacity. The system maintains the CFB scrubber inlet temperature within a pre-determined range of acceptable temperatures by automatically pre-heating flue gas recirculated to the inlet of the scrubber during periods of low temperature operation. This is accomplished by supplementing the “traditional” gas recirculation scheme with one or more heaters that are automatically activated during start-up, shut-down and other periods of low temperature operation. Abstract

A method and system for preventing exclusions in an air quality control system (AQCS) of a type having a scrubber, either a circulating fluidized bed (CFB), transport reactor (TR) or spray-dryer absorber SDA, and in all three cases with a flue gas recirculation FGR system. The invention automatically pre-heats flue gas recirculated to the input of the CFB / TR / SDA scrubber during periods of low temperature operation. The system supplements the “traditional” gas recirculation scheme with heater(s) that are used during periods of low temperature. During periods of low load conditions, the system monitors the SDA / TR / CFB inlet temperature and, when it falls below a setpoint, the control system increases the heat input of the pre-heater(s) in the FGR system in order to maintain a minimum inlet temperature. This satisfies the need for the inlet temperature to be above a certain level, thereby ensuring that the temperature is high enough so that when process water is added for promotion of the acid gas reactions with lime the scrubber exit temperature is maintained above the minimum required for proper system operation. The temperature sensor may be a conventional dry bulb temperature sensor or its functional equivalent installed at or near the CFB, TR or SDA scrubber FGR inlet.
